I want everyone on the network to use my NAS (using dnsmasq) as their DNS server instead of the one provided by my ISP.

 

 

Currently DHCP sets the DNS to point to the fritzbox.

 

 

So I went into my fritzbox 7490 (v6.30 firmware) changed the DNS settings from "use the ISP ones" to point to my NAS, renewed my DHCP lease

 

 

DNS still pointed to my fritzbox.

 

 

:-(

 

 

So I reset my computer

 

 

DNS still pointed to my fritzbox.

 

 

So I reset the fritzbox, check the settings (still pointing to my NAS)

 

 

DNS still pointed to my fritzbox.

 

 

Am I doing something wrong here. Can I even set what DNS to use on the fritzbox?

If you upgrade to FritzOS 6.5 there is an ability to set custom DNS servers on your LAN. What you are probably configuring is the WAN DNS servers.
